Did Jim Carrey do all the dances in The Mask?
Jim Carrey and Cameron Diaz did the majority of their own dancing in the “Hey! Pachuco!” scene. Doubles were used for the more advanced moves, usually when we see them dancing from an overhead angle. The role of Stanley Ipkiss was rewritten with Jim Carrey in mind.
Where did Stanley find The Mask?
After being denied entrance to the Coco Bongo, he finds a wooden mask near the city’s harbor. Placing it on his face transforms him into a zoot-suited, green-faced, bizarre trickster known as the Mask, who is able to cartoonishly alter himself and his surroundings at will.

Was the mask a comic book?
The Mask is a comic book series created by Doug Mahnke and John Arcudi and published by Dark Horse Comics. The original trilogy of The Mask, The Mask Returns, and The Mask Strikes Back was published as a limited series, from 1991 to 1995, and has since expanded into various spin-offs and other media.
Who sings for Cameron Diaz in The Mask?
Susan Boyd
Cameron Diaz’s singing voice in the film was dubbed by Susan Boyd. Years before Son of the Mask (2005), there were, at some point, plans for ‘The Mask II’, but that sequel was canceled after Jim Carrey declined to reprise his role.

When was Cuban Pete song made?
1946
Cuban Pete, is a Cuban rumba song composed by british Joseph Norman (1906-1990). It was originally featured in the Black and White musical “Cuban Pete” from June 1946. The movie starred Cuban-born American actor Desi Arnaz who adopted the song as his theme song.
